  • @StarcraftOakley
    @StarcraftOakley 2 дня назад

    Werewolf has spun off into several interesting board games and video games. There's one called The Resistance, specifically the Avalon version, where you choose people to go on a set amount of missions, and traitors can sabotage those missions. Most missions sabotaged or completed gives a win to the different sides.
    The Avalon version is special because it includes several speciality roles where someone on the good side may have slivers of information about someone on the bad side, but have to avoid being targeted by an assassination. Another good guy may know who the person with intel is, and has to attempt to bait out the assassination on himself.
    And there's several phases where someone can peek onto anyone elses card etc. And try to manipulate the blind into accidentally doing the wrong thing.

  • @Mereologist
    @Mereologist 21 день назад

    The sociology student was Dimitry Davidoff and originally the game was 'Mafia' when he invented it in 1987, not 'werewolf'. The latter wouldn't arrive until ten years later.
    Simulations seem to suggest that completely random choices are actually the optimal strategy, which tends to disprove the idea that 'an informed minority generally wins'. Likewise, if the minority is too small the odd tilt against them as well.

  • @kapitankapital6580
    @kapitankapital6580 6 месяцев назад +436

    The student's name was Dimitry Davidoff, and he invented it as a way of teaching psychology to high school students (who he was teaching at the same time as getting his college education). He originally conceived of it as "Mafia", which is a name it is still widely known by today. It was Andrew Plotkin, an American game designer, who came up with the name Werewolf.
